The Meaning and Definition of AM At its core, AM stands for "Ante Meridiem," which is a Latin phrase that translates to "before midday" or "before noon. This binary system prevents ambiguity in communication; for instance, a meeting scheduled for 9:00 AM requires a different preparation than one set for 9:00 PM.

Digital clocks and watches often display a leading zero for the hour, but the underlying principle remains the same: to provide a universally understood method of expressing time that aligns with the natural cycle of light and darkness. The cycle resets at 12:00, where 12:00 AM signifies midnight at the start of the day, and 12:00 PM denotes midday.
